2. And why Splinterlands? The Difference of Digital Sovereignty
In a market flooded with games that promise a lot but deliver little, Splinterlands remains a mainstay of the industry. But what makes it special in 2026?
- Real Infrastructure: Unlike other projects, Splinterlands runs on the speed and efficiency of Hive, enabling microtransactions and asynchronous battles without the prohibitive gas fees seen on other networks.
- Evolutionary Tactical Complexity: With the introduction of sets like Rebellion, Arcane Conclave, and the recent Escalation, the metagame has moved beyond simplicity. Implementing mechanics like Pinpoint—which allows you to bypass evasion—or Reflexes—which penalizes magical attacks—requires an analytical mind.
- Circular Economy: The combination of SPS (Splintershards), DEC (Dark Energy Crystals), and the Glint rewards system creates an ecosystem where your skill translates directly into real value.
To me, Splinterlands isn't just a game—it's a high-fidelity macroeconomic simulator. It's the only place where I can perform technical analysis to decide whether it's better to burn SPS to double my Glint in Silver+ leagues or reinvest in Node Licenses to secure passive income.
